NRVUS1MFA - onsemi

Description: Low Power Loss, High Efficiency; Fast Switching Reverse Recovery Time: 50~75 ns Maximum; MSL 1 per J-STD-020; UL Flammability 94V-0 Classification; Glass Passivated Chip Junction; NRV Prefix for Automotive and Other Applications Requiring Unique Site and Control Change Requirements; AEC−Q101 Qualified and PPAP Capable; These Devices are Pb−Free, Halogen Free and are RoHS Compliant
